LTC Technical Analysis: Setting Up for Potential Breakout

Current Litecoin technical analysis reveals mixed signals that lean slightly bullish. The MACD histogram at 0.2317 shows emerging bullish momentum, marking the first positive reading in recent sessions. This early momentum shift aligns with analyst predictions of upward movement.

The RSI at 43.62 sits in neutral territory, providing room for upward movement without entering overbought conditions. More importantly, LTC trades within the middle of its Bollinger Bands at 0.32 position, suggesting the asset isn’t stretched in either direction.

Volume analysis shows $22.9 million in 24-hour trading, which needs to increase significantly to confirm any breakout above the $87.80 resistance level. The current price action near $81.15 represents a critical juncture, trading just below the 7-day SMA of $82.37.

Litecoin Price Targets: Bull and Bear Scenarios

Bullish Case for LTC

The primary LTC price target in the bullish scenario centers on the $95-107 range by late December. For this target to materialize, LTC must first break above the immediate resistance at $87.80, which corresponds closely to the Bollinger Band upper boundary at $87.64.

A successful break above $87.80 would likely trigger momentum toward $95, representing the first major resistance zone. If buying pressure sustains, the next LTC price target becomes $107, offering approximately 32% upside from current levels. The ultimate bullish target sits at $138, though this appears optimistic for the December timeframe.

Bearish Risk for Litecoin

The bearish scenario activates if LTC breaks below the critical $82 support level. This psychological barrier has proven crucial in recent trading sessions, and its loss would likely trigger selling toward $74.66, representing the strong support level and immediate downside target.

A breakdown below $74.66 would expose LTC to further weakness toward the 52-week low area near $69.15, representing a potential 15% decline from current levels. Traders should monitor the daily close below $82 as the primary bearish trigger.

The post ‘One Battle After Another’ Hits Peak Popularity With 97% Rotten Tomatoes Score appeared on BitcoinEthereumNews.com. ‘One Battle After Another’ is already being tipped for Oscar success Warner Bros It tends to take time to build interest in movies, even ones which seem to be sure-fire successes. In the era of social media, many movie fans want to read reviews from their counterparts rather than mainstream outlets. As a result, all but the biggest franchises usually only gain traction once they have been released. There are however exceptions to this rule and one is on the verge of release. Called One Battle After Another, it stars Leonardo DiCaprio as a washed-up delusional revolutionary who lives off grid with his teenage daughter. When one of his old enemies resurfaces and his daughter is abducted, the movie turns into a game of cat and mouse with car chases aplenty as well as the involvement of militias and mysterious organizations. The plot has a hint of 80s action extravaganza Commando but is actually loosely based on a book written by American author Thomas Pynchon. The movie hits a timely note as Pynchon is famous for sending up nefarious quasi-government organisations in his novels and director Paul Thomas Anderson continues that theme on screen. It has been seen as a political commentary and DiCaprio was a natural fit. His role combines the paranoia he portrayed in Howard Hughes biopic The Aviator with the comedic chases from his crime comedy Catch Me If You Can. DiCaprio is supported by an equally heavyweight cast led by Benicio del Toro as his accomplice and Sean Penn as his nemesis. One Battle After Another premiered in Los Angeles on September 8 and was met with universal acclaim.
